ITIL® Product (Version 5)

The ITIL® Product (Version 5) module provides practical guidance for managing products throughout their lifecycle - from idea to value realization - and integrates product thinking with service management.

The main topics

This module provides participants with guidelines to enable innovation and shared value creation through digital products - in line with ITIL® requirements. It provides practical guidance to align people, processes and technology to manage the complexity of the product lifecycle and ensure that products deliver measurable value that aligns with business objectives.

  •  A unified approach to product and service management with a primary focus on product-related activities
  • End-to-end management of the digital product and service lifecycle
  • Alignment of product initiatives and activities with business value


Goals

  • Understand how to create sustainable and impactful digital products by closely aligning product development and delivery.
  • Recognize how to break down silos and align teams to changing business needs to drive agility, innovation and value creation.
  • Apply ITIL® principles in practice - from business analysis, product design and software development to testing, release, deployment and continuous improvement.
  • Understand how integrated product and service management works at all levels and links investments to measurable results.

Certificate

The ITIL® Product (Version 5) certificate is awarded by Peoplecert.

This is one of the 4 certificates required to achieve the ITIL® Managing Professional (Version 5)

Exam language English

Exam:  

  • Multiple Choice
  • Open Book
  • 90 minutes, 40 questions


The exam voucher is included in the course fee.
